Join our team as a Senior Program Quality Lead (PQL) supporting the Advanced Technologies (AT) Strategic Business Unit. Program Quality drives customer, program, and business success by effectively synthesizing the support and results of all Quality and Mission Assurance (QMA) disciplines to ensure our customers receive quality products and services on time and on budget. The PQL ensures that customer expectations and end-user objectives are satisfied, interfaces with program and functional partners, and leads teams focused on Quality and Mission Assurance capability, execution and performance excellence across the full product life cycle, including technical development, production/manufacturing, integration and test and sustainment, and ensures alignment with key industry standards and initiatives, including AS9100, AS9145 and APQP. Title: Joint Test & Evaluation Program Officer TSSCI Eligible Baltimore, MD / Remote / Hybrid / Rockville, MD Administrative and Logistics Support / Full Time On-Site / On-site Group and Job Profile Guidance: The Joint Test & Evaluation (JT&E) program considers emerging technologies and the increasingly complex and dynamic joint, multi-domain operational environment to develop non-material solutions intended to enhance the United States’ operational effectiveness, suitability, and survivability in combat. Primary Job Functions: - As a member of the Joint Test & Evaluation Support Cell (JTSC) this individual will support the programmatic evaluation and analysis of Combatant Command Test Nominations and subsequent approved execution. - Conduct quantitative and qualitative analysis to support Joint Test & Evaluation (JT&E) projects and enhance operational decision-making. - Apply statistical methods, modeling & simulation techniques, and operations research methodologies to assess joint military operations and improve mission effectiveness. - Develop and implement data-driven solutions to optimize military operations, force readiness, and strategic planning. - Utilize computer-based analytical tools to evaluate operational performance and identify areas for improvement. - Identify risks, limitations, and operational challenges in joint military environments and recommend analytical solutions. - Applying process modeling and analytical techniques to identify operational challenges and develop effective solutions. - Conducting problem decomposition, concept development, and data-driven analysis to support joint military operations. - Providing parametric and non-parametric statistics, data analysis techniques, computer analysis tools, basic modeling and simulation applications, and survey test and evaluation methods.
